Wagenborg invests millions in fast, energy-efficient ferry

Summary by Industrial News
Wagenborg Passagiersdiensten and Next Generation (NG) Shipyards have signed a multimillion-euro contract to build a new high-speed Wadden Ferry for the service between Ameland and Holwert in the Netherlands. The ship will run on biodiesel and can be converted to fully electric propulsion in the future.
